Cargo and Freight Agents Salary in Pennsylvania
Ranked #22 of 48 · PA
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)
About 80% of cargo and freight agentss in Pennsylvania earn between $36,900 and $81,970.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.
Compared to the U.S.
The mean cargo and freight agents salary in Pennsylvania is $56,330, about 1.6% below the U.S. average ($57,230). That works out to roughly $27/hr at 2,080 hours per year.
Metro Areas in Pennsylvania
| Metro area | Median | Mean | Employment |
|---|---|---|---|
| Harrisburg-Carlisle, PA | $59,750 | $59,740 | 100 |
| Reading, PA | $59,450 | $59,960 | 50 |
| Philadelphia-Camden-Wilmington, PA-NJ-DE-MD | $51,280 | $58,650 | 1,680 |
| Scranton--Wilkes-Barre, PA | $49,310 | $55,860 | 70 |
| York-Hanover, PA | $48,340 | $51,280 | 60 |
| Pittsburgh, PA | $45,760 | $50,910 | 670 |
